Indonesia offers three unconventional oil and gas blocks - official
Indonesia is offering three new unconventional oil and gas blocks on the
islands of Sumatra and Kalimantan to potential bidders, an energy ministry
official said on Monday.
The assets on offer are one shale gas block in East Kalimantan, with
potential resources of 7 trillion cubic feet of gas and 21 million barrels
of oil, as well as two coalbed methane blocks in South Sumatra.
Bidders can propose a production split or make an upfront payment for the
right to develop the block, Tunggal, an upstream director at the
directorate-general of oil and gas who goes by one name, told reporters.
Previously, any split in production was pre-determined by the Indonesian
government.
